The Challenges of Nighttime Transit Operations

Traditional public transit systems often grapple with a multitude of challenges after sunset. These include:

  • Safety concerns: Elevated risks of crime, accidents, and rider vulnerability.
  • Lack of real-time information: Limited visibility into service delays or disruptions, leading to passenger anxiety.
  • Operational costs: Increased staffing and security expenses for night services.

According to recent data from the Urban Transit Safety Report 2022, cities that lack dedicated nighttime transit solutions see a 25% higher incident rate per million trips compared to daytime operations. This gap underscores the critical need for innovative technological interventions that enable safer, smarter, and more responsive nighttime transit.

Emerging Technologies and Industry Insights

The transportation sector has witnessed a paradigm shift with the integration of digital tools designed to enhance rider experience and safety. Notably:

  • Real-Time Tracking: GPS and IoT-enabled systems allow passengers and operators to monitor vehicle locations instantaneously, improving transparency and emergency response.
  • Predictive Analytics: Data-driven insights help optimize routes and staffing, reducing costs and minimizing safety risks.
  • Mobile App Integration: User-friendly applications facilitate trip planning, alerts, and safety features directly accessible to riders.

One promising development is the deployment of dedicated night bus services equipped with enhanced security protocols, illuminated routes, and connectivity features. However, implementing these solutions at scale requires platforms that seamlessly unify all these functionalities into a coherent user experience.
